高速缓存神器:解读 Redis 在大型应用中的优势

Redis(Remote Dictionary Server)是一款高性能的内存数据库,被广泛应用于大型应用中,因其卓越的性能和灵活的功能而备受赞誉。本文将深入解读 Redis 在大型应用中的优势,探讨其如何成为一款高速缓存神器,提供卓越的性能和可靠性。

首先,本文将介绍 Redis 在大型应用中的缓存优势。缓存是一种常见的性能优化技术,通过将经常访问的数据存储在快速的存储介质中,以提高数据访问速度。Redis 提供了强大的缓存功能,将数据存储在内存中,从而实现极快的读取速度。本文将详细介绍 Redis 如何在大型应用中作为缓存层,通过使用其键值存储功能、支持多种数据结构的特性以及丰富的缓存策略,来提升应用的性能和响应速度。同时,还将讨论如何通过设置过期时间、使用缓存预热、处理缓存穿透等技巧,来解决缓存中可能遇到的问题,并且深入解析 Redis 的缓存命中率和效果评估。

其次,本文将探讨 Redis 在大型应用中的消息队列优势。消息队列是一种常用的异步通信模式,用于解耦合和异步处理。Redis 提供了发布/订阅模式和队列模式,使其成为一种简单且高性能的消息队列解决方案。本文将详细介绍 Redis 如何通过发布/订阅模式实现消息发布和订阅功能,以及如何通过队列模式实现消息的异步处理。此外,还将讨论如何使用 Redis 的事务、持久化和数据结构等特性,来确保消息队列的可靠性和高性能,并且深入解析 Redis 在大型应用中的消息传递效率和可靠性。

最后,本文将总结 Redis 在大型应用中的优势,并提供一些实践建议和最佳实践,帮助读者更好地理解和应用 Redis 的缓存和消息队列功能,从而优化应用性能、提高可靠性和可扩展性,实现高速缓存神器的效果。

文章来源于网络,作者:27149高级会员,如若转载,请注明出处:https://puhuiju.com/9595.html

(0)
27149的头像27149高级会员管理团队
上一篇 2023年4月13日 上午8:22
下一篇 2023年4月13日 上午8:25

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用*标注

登陆
注意

保障您购买的商品请登陆账号在购买商品

资源下载
返回顶部